PRODUCTIVITY PREDICTION OF GARMENT EMPLOYEES USING R STUDIO AND SPSS

Productivity is a key factor in industrial globalization since it affects how effectively and competitively businesses operate on a global scale. In this Project, I predicted and forecasted employee productivity rate in a garment industry from a dataset on UCI performing machine learning algorithm like Decision Tree Model, Regression Model and Time Series Model.

EFFECTS OF ONLINE TEACHING ON STUDENT PERFORMANCE USING COVD-19 DATA (A STUDY OF NORTHUMBRIA UNIVERSITY) USING SAS AND SPSS

This project we analyse a business case of Effect of Online teaching on student performance using covid-19 dataset of Northumbria University. SAS and SPSS was used to analyse this data set and test such as Linear regression was used to check relationship between variables. This project was a project carried out in my first semester as a MSC in Business Analytics student in Northumbria University.

Data Management and Visualization Project in Northumbria University Using R Programming

In this project, I and my group members analysed a sales dataset of a gadget store. This project was done in my first semester as a MSc student in Business analytics in Northumbria University. We were able to explore and manipulate the data to get the necessary insights on how to boost sales in some cities in United States and also to get insights on the best and worst sales products. This was done by Using R Programming.
